Fitness clothing wholesale provider in China: Gym clothing innovation is increasingly influenced by athlete feedback and biomechanical research, leading to more precise and functional designs. Materials are selected for their ability to handle repetitive stress, abrasion, and moisture exposure common in gym environments. High-performance polyester blends offer durability and quick-drying capabilities, while elastane ensures flexibility during compound movements. Compression zones are strategically placed to support muscles and enhance stability during lifting and high-impact exercises. Another emerging trend is odor-control technology, which improves hygiene and extends garment usability. Visual design has also evolved, with streamlined silhouettes and minimal branding reflecting modern athletic aesthetics. Fit optimization plays a critical role, as well-fitted gym clothing reduces movement resistance and distraction. This can positively influence training consistency and performance outcomes. Sustainability remains a growing priority, encouraging the use of recycled fibers and responsible manufacturing methods. Guarded Pockets: Many high-performance gym shorts come equipped with secure pockets, often featuring zippers or Velcro closures. These pockets allow you to carry essentials safely during your workout. Benefits: It serves as a secure place to store your keys, phone, or energy gels means you can keep your hands free while exercising. This allows you to focus entirely on your workout without worrying about losing items. Fit and Design: A well-fitting pair ensures proper support and allows for unrestricted movement, while specific designs can provide features like compression, and enhanced ventilation. Benefits: Shorts that fit well allow for freedom of movement without unnecessary shifting or bunchinng, reduces the need for constant adjustments and circulation improvement. Recycled nylon is another sustainable material, produced by transforming post-consumer nylon waste, such as fishing nets or discarded garments, into new nylon fibers. This material is used in sportswear for its high performance, durability, and ability to reduce ocean pollution. Sorona, a bio-based fabric made from corn-derived polymers, offers a unique combination of stretch, softness, and durability, making it suitable for various sportswear applications. Sportswear has increasingly adopted data-driven design , where biomechanical research, athlete feedback, and advanced simulation tools inform every aspect of garment construction. This results in apparel tailored to specific sports demands —whether optimizing aerodynamics for cyclists, enhancing agility for court sports, or regulating temperature for endurance runners. Fabrics like ultra-lightweight microfibers, compression weaves, and stretch reinforcements combine to deliver precise performance enhancements, including reduced drag, improved circulation, and optimized muscle alignment. Sustainability remains integral as well, with a rise in bio-based polymers and reclaimed materials that support eco-friendly production without compromising strength or elasticity. Ergonomic features such as pre-shaped panels, articulated seams, and adaptive silhouettes enhance comfort and reduce injury risk by aligning with natural body movement. The impact on athlete performance extends beyond physical support; thoughtfully designed sportswear can boost confidence, psychological readiness, and endurance through improved comfort and fit. Reflective and thermal-adaptive materials expand performance capabilities into low-light and varied temperature environments, broadening when and where athletes can train effectively.
